from tkinter import ttk, Tk, StringVar, BooleanVar
from maze import Maze
from solver import Solver
from graphics import Graphics
class App(Tk):
def __init__(self):
super().__init__()
self.title("Maze Solver")
# Position the window to the centre of the screen
height = 800
width = 1000
screen_width = self.winfo_screenwidth()
screen_height = self.winfo_screenheight()
centre_x = int(screen_width/2 - width/2)
centre_y = int(screen_height/2 - height/2)
self.geometry(f"{width}x{height}+{centre_x}+{centre_y}")
self.resizable(False, False)
# Styling
self.style = ttk.Style()
self.style.theme_use("clam")
self.background_colour = "white"
self.cell_grid_colour = "black"
self.columnconfigure(0, weight=1)
self.columnconfigure(1, weight=1)
self.graphics = Graphics(self)
self.graphics.grid(column=1, row=0)
self.maze = Maze(
x_position=10,
y_position=10,
height=19,
width=19,
cell_height=40,
cell_width=40,
graphics=self.graphics,
)
self.solver = Solver(self.maze)
self.search_algorithms = {
"Breadth-First Search": self.solver.solve_with_bfs_r,
"Depth-First Search": self.solver.solve_with_dfs_r,
}
self.side_panel = self._create_side_panel()
self.side_panel.grid(column=0, row=0)
def _create_side_panel(self):
frame = ttk.Frame(self)
label = ttk.Label(frame)
label.config(text="Maze Solver", font=(None, 20))
label.pack()
generate = ttk.Button(
frame,
text="Generate maze",
command=self.maze.generate,
)
generate.pack()
tuple_of_algorithms = tuple(self.search_algorithms.keys())
algorithm = StringVar()
algorithm.set(tuple_of_algorithms[0])
algorithm_label = ttk.Label(frame, text="Searching algorithm:")
algorithm_label.pack()
combobox = ttk.Combobox(frame, textvariable=algorithm)
combobox["values"] = tuple_of_algorithms
combobox["state"] = "readonly"
combobox.pack()
randomness = BooleanVar()
enable_randomness = ttk.Checkbutton(frame)
enable_randomness.config(
text="Enable Randomness",
variable=randomness,
onvalue=True,
offvalue=False,
)
enable_randomness.pack()
solve = ttk.Button(
frame,
text="Solve the maze",
command=lambda: self.solver.solve(
solve_method=self.search_algorithms[algorithm.get()],
enable_random_direction=randomness.get(),
),
)
solve.pack()
return frame
